css怎么让隐藏的元素显示出来
更新时间:2023-09-01前言
在网页开发中,有时我们希望某些元素在初始状态下是隐藏的,只有在特定的条件下才显示出来。CSS提供了多种方法来控制元素的显示与隐藏。本文将介绍几种常用的方法,帮助您在开发过程中正确地显示隐藏元素。
方法一:display属性
使用CSS的display属性是最常见的方法之一。我们可以将元素的display属性设置为 "none",这样元素就会被隐藏起来。当需要显示该元素时,将display属性设置为 "block"、"inline" 或其他合适的值即可。
<style> .hidden-element { display: none; } </style> <div class="hidden-element">这是一个隐藏的元素</div>
方法二:visibility属性
与display属性类似,visibility属性也可以用来隐藏元素。不过与display属性不同的是,使用visibility属性隐藏的元素只是在视觉上不可见,但仍然占用空间。需要显示元素时,将visibility属性设置为 "visible"。
<style> .hidden-element { visibility: hidden; } </style> <div class="hidden-element">这是一个隐藏的元素</div>
方法三:opacity属性
使用CSS的opacity属性可以让一个元素透明度变为0,从而实现隐藏效果。隐藏的元素仍然占用空间,并且会响应鼠标事件。需要显示元素时,将opacity属性设置为一个合适的值(如1)。
<style> .hidden-element { opacity: 0; } </style> <div class="hidden-element">这是一个隐藏的元素</div>
总结
以上介绍了三种常用的方法来实现隐藏元素并在需要时显示出来的效果。根据实际需求选择合适的方法,并在CSS中设置相关属性即可。通过合理使用CSS的显示与隐藏特性,可以提升网页开发的灵活性和效果,给用户带来更好的交互体验。